Pages Lake is a 34-acre productive, nutrient-rich eutrophic lake in Moore County, North Carolina with an estimated average depth of about 25 feet. Water quality is graded B based on 2 sampling years through 2021. Compared to the 2 other monitored lakes in Moore County, Pages Lake ranks #2 for water quality.

Source: EPA Water Quality Portal sampling records, NCDEQ, last sampled 2021-09-30. Grade methodology: LakeQuality methodology.

Fishing Pages Lake

Reservoir Info (USACE NID)

Pages Lake is a man-made reservoir impounded by the Aberdeen Town Lake Dam (completed 1945), built primarily for recreation on the Aberdeen Creek; earth-type dam, 16 ft tall and 350 ft long.
